Shane Gillis Growing Up in Pennsylvania

Shane went to Trinity High School in Camp Hill, Pennsylvania, where he played basketball. After graduating, he attended Susquehanna University and later West Chester University before making the decision to pursue comedy full-time.

His time as a student athlete taught him discipline — something that clearly stuck, because breaking into comedy at a national level takes the same kind of commitment you’d need to compete in sports.

Nour Coffee and Nouri’s Place Explained

Two of Kait’s most impressive projects are Nour Coffee and Nouri’s Place.

Nour Coffee is a community-centered coffee shop. It’s not just a place to grab a drink — it’s a space built around inclusion and belonging. Every aspect of the business ties back to Kait’s mission to create opportunities for people who are often overlooked.

Nouri’s Place is her nonprofit arm. It focuses on community inclusion and creating pathways for individuals with disabilities. Think job training, community engagement, and real support systems — not just feel-good programming.

Together, these two ventures show what it looks like when someone builds a business not just to make money, but to make their community better.

Shane Gillis Career and Rise to Fame

Shane Gillis Career and Rise to Fame

Shane started doing stand-up in Philadelphia’s comedy scene in the early 2010s. He built a following slowly and honestly — just showing up, performing, getting better, and connecting with audiences who appreciated that he wasn’t trying to be anything he wasn’t.

Matt and Shane’s Secret Podcast is what gave him a national audience before the industry really caught up to him. Then came the SNL moment in 2019 — he was hired and then let go within days over old content. That could have been a career killer. Instead, it made his fanbase fiercely loyal.

After that, he focused on his own projects, and it paid off. Beautiful Dogs and Tires on Netflix turned him from a cult favorite into a mainstream name.
